On November 14, 2016, Defendants filed a joint ex parte application to set hearing on all
16
of Defendants’ motions to dismiss on January 26, 2017. Mot., 4, ECF 98. Defendant Brown and
17
Cohen also seek leave to update their pending motion to dismiss. Id. For reasons stated below,
18
the Court GRANTS IN PART and DENIES IN PART this joint ex parte application.
19
The Court cannot accommodate any additional hearings on the requested date because the
20
calendar is full. As such, the Court DENIES Defendants’ request to schedule all of their motions
21
to dismiss on January 26, 2017. The Court GRANTS Defendants Brown and Cohen’s request to
22
refile an updated motion to dismiss.
23
Even though the Court is ruling on this ex parte application, counsel is advised that an ex
24
parte application for this type of relief is improper and without good cause. Defendants assert that
25
“good cause” exists to file this application without notice to opposing party because of judicial
26
economy. Id. However, the Court notes that with respect to the relief sought here, filing an
27
administrative motion would not sacrifice judicial economy, while also providing notice to the
28
opposing party. Accordingly, an administrative motion under Civil Local Rule 7-11 and the
1
2
Court’s Standing Order re Civil Cases, subsection C.1 should be the appropriate procedure here.
